Subject: [PATCH net-next 01/10] ixgb: Remove useless DMA-32 fallback configuration

From: Christophe JAILLET <christophe.jaillet@...adoo.fr>

As stated in [1], dma_set_mask() with a 64-bit mask never fails if
dev->dma_mask is non-NULL.
So, if it fails, the 32 bits case will also fail for the same reason.

So, if dma_set_mask_and_coherent() succeeds, 'pci_using_dac' is known to be
1.

Simplify code and remove some dead code accordingly.
